Alpine Cheesy Bacon & Potato Gratin
Inspired by Tartiflette from the French Alps, our bacon and potato gratin is smothered in a creamy cheese sauce and served with a side of peppery salad.

Cooking instructions
Instructions for 2 [for 3] [for 4] portion recipe.
Preheat the oven to 200°C/ 180°C (fan)/ gas 6
Slice your potatoes (skins on) into discs
Add the potato discs to a baking tray (or two!) with a drizzle of olive oil and a pinch of salt and sprinkle them with cold water (this will help the potatoes cook through!)
Put the tray[s] in the oven for 15-20 min or until softened

While the potatoes are cooking, peel and finely dice your brown onion[s]
Peel and finely chop (or grate) your garlic
Chop your smoked streaky bacon roughly

Heat a large, dry, wide-based pan (preferably non-stick) over a medium-high heat
Once hot, add the chopped bacon and diced onion and cook for 4-5 min, stirring occasionally, until golden and crisp
Once the bacon is crisp, add the chopped garlic to the pan and cook for 1-2 min further or until fragrant
Meanwhile, grate your cheddar cheese

Once fragrant, add your Chinese rice wine to the pan and cook for 30 secs
Add 1 tsp [1 1/2 tsp] [2 tsp] flour and give it all a good mix up
Gradually add 150ml [225ml] [300ml] milk, a little at a time, and stir everything together until the sauce begins to thicken slightly

Stir through your double cream and most of the grated cheese (save some for later!) and give it all a good mix up until the cheese has melted
Season with a generous grind of black pepper – this is your cheesy bacon sauce

Add half the potato discs to an oven-proof dish in a single layer
Pour over half the cheesy bacon sauce
Repeat this process until you have a final layer of sauce and top with any leftover potato discs
Sprinkle over the reserved grated cheese and put the dish in the oven for 15-20 min or until bubbling and golden – this is your Alpine cheesy bacon & potato gratin

While the gratin is in the oven, finely dice your tomato[es]
Wash your salad, then pat it dry with kitchen paper
Add the diced tomato to a bowl with the salad, your balsamic vinegar, a drizzle of olive oil and a pinch of salt and pepper
Give everything a good mix up – this is your salad

Serve the Alpine cheesy bacon & potato gratin with the salad to the side
Season with a generous grind of black pepper
Enjoy!
